0:03 Beginning
1:29 Rodea the Sky Soldier
22:38 Pokemon Scarlet and Violet
42:31 Switch 2 please, for the love of God
48:05 Resident Evil Re:Verse
56:17 God of War Ragnarök (& throwing shade at Horizon)
1:00:37 The boys have got games for days
1:13:13 Claymore (the manga)
1:15:23 Sifu
1:18:38 THE TURKEYLORDS
1:27:17 Yuji Naka has been arrested for insider trading
1:33:10 Ubisoft is finally putting their games back on Steam (& Dan relives childhood trauma)
1:38:01 Risen is coming to consoles next year
1:40:21 ZA/UM CEO's shares are frozen
1:41:00 Onoma's (Square Enix Montreal) mobile games are shutting down on January 4th
1:41:28 Andy Robinson wants to make a Castlevania game
1:43:49 Tetris: The Grand Master is coming to Switch and PS4 on December 1st
1:48:14 PlayStation China to publish Lost Soul Aside and Convallaria
1:51:29 Aggro is a big fucking dumbshit with a normal job
1:52:14 New Broforce update is coming early 2023
1:57:23 The Cooking Mama: Cookstar legal battle has finally concluded
1:59:19 Sin Kiske is coming to Guilty Gear Strive on November 24th
2:04:41 Mugen Souls is coming to Switch spring 2023
2:07:24 Mario Kart 8 Deluxe – Booster Course Pass wave 3 is coming on December 7th
2:08:47 Hyperkin is working on replica Xbox 360 controllers for modern Xbox consoles
2:16:25 What streams are next
